Most organizations today strive for goals such as employee diversity, inclusive leadership, and younger and fresher ideas. But how do we get there?

In her trailblazing Reverse Mentorship program, world-renowned executive coach and personal development advocate Patrice Gordon creates a safe and engaging culture by having senior leaders learn from junior employees. While typical mentoring programs arrange for a senior manager to teach the more junior employee, Reverse Mentoring is the opposite: it's all about a leader leaning into their vulnerability, forming a relationship with an underrepresented employee, and amplifying the voice of marginalized people within the company.

Reverse Mentoring offers various tips to make reverse mentorship work. Gordon explores the power of uncomfortable and awkward moments becoming key points of transformation when people have to pause, reflect and assess their past behaviors and current assumptions which are at odds with the topic at hand. She ultimately reveals how bringing more humanity into our organizations allows us to see one another and ourselves in a radically new light.

Patrice Gordon is an astute Financial and Commercial Leader with over twelve years' experience at senior levels across British Airways, Royal Mail and Virgin Atlantic. Her career demonstrates a wealth of experience from finance to executive coaching and latterly within the commercial airline space. She is an established executive coach and personal development advocate, specializing in Women's Development Programs and Reverse Mentoring. Gordon is focused on ensuring she leaves a legacy by building inclusive environments across the businesses she works with. She loves to travel and explore different cultures; her genuine curiosity of people means she is regularly referred to as "a connector of hearts" and "a bridger of minds."
